Before we engage in the act of reading or writing, and especially before dissecting a work of literature in search of  simile, metaphor, or iambic pentameter, we need to understand why literature matters. In this class, we’ll look at what literature is and, more importantly, what it can do. Technology—and literature is absolutely a form of technology—creates new possibilities, and together, we will attempt to discover what possibilities literature opens up for us. By the end of the course, students will have a deeper understanding of the value of literature and will see its relevance to their lives.

Course structure:
	
The course meets once for a period of ninety minutes. We’ll begin with a 20-25 minute introductory lesson, followed by a 5-10 minute question and answer session. Students will then engage in a 20–25 minute guided discussion in small groups. The class will conclude with a 20-25 minute whole-class conversation about the nature of fiction and the acts of reading and writing. In the final five minutes of class, I will make suggestions about how your students can continue their inquiry into the particular questions that seized their interest during our time together, and I will provide them with a suggested reading list.
